Frequently Asked Questions

What are typical salary ranges for Technical Expertise roles by seniority?
Salaries for Technical Expertise roles vary significantly based on specialization, location, and experience. A Junior Cloud Engineer might earn $80,000-$120,000 annually, while a Mid-level DevOps Engineer could see $120,000-$160,000. Senior Site Reliability Engineers often command $150,000-$200,000+, and Lead Solutions Architects with extensive experience in areas like enterprise cloud migrations or complex cybersecurity implementations can earn $180,000-$250,000+ per year, especially in high-demand markets.
What essential skills and certifications are required for Technical Expertise roles?
Key skills include proficiency in programming languages like Python or Go for automation, strong understanding of cloud platforms such as AWS, Azure, or GCP, and expertise in containerization technologies like Docker and Kubernetes. Infrastructure as Code (IaC) tools like Terraform and Ansible are also crucial. Relevant certifications highly valued are the AWS Certified Solutions Architect, Azure Administrator Associate, Google Cloud Professional Cloud Architect, Kubernetes CKA/CKAD, and for security-focused roles, CISSP or CCNA Cyber Ops. These validate deep practical knowledge and industry best practices.
How common is remote work for Technical Expertise positions?
Remote work is highly prevalent for Technical Expertise roles, especially for cloud-native infrastructure, DevOps, SRE, and cybersecurity positions. The nature of managing distributed systems and cloud resources means many tasks can be performed effectively from anywhere with an internet connection. Companies often provide robust toolsets for collaboration (e.g., Slack, Microsoft Teams, Jira) and secure access (VPNs, zero-trust networks), making remote arrangements feasible and common for skilled professionals across global time zones.
What are typical career progression paths within Technical Expertise?
Career progression in Technical Expertise often follows two primary paths: the Individual Contributor (IC) track or the management track. On the IC track, professionals advance from Senior Engineer to Staff Engineer, then Principal Engineer, focusing on deep technical problem-solving and architectural leadership. The management track involves moving from Team Lead to Engineering Manager, then Director, focusing on team development and project oversight. Specialization is also a key progression, such as an SRE becoming a dedicated Cloud FinOps Engineer or a DevOps Engineer evolving into a highly specialized Kubernetes platform expert.
What are the key emerging industry trends impacting Technical Expertise roles?
Several key trends are shaping Technical Expertise roles. Platform Engineering is gaining traction, focusing on building internal developer platforms to enhance productivity. FinOps is crucial for optimizing cloud spending and resource utilization. The rise of AI/MLOps requires expertise in managing the lifecycle of machine learning models from development to production. Serverless architectures continue to evolve, demanding proficiency in services like AWS Lambda or Azure Functions. Furthermore, shift-left security integrates security practices earlier in the development lifecycle, emphasizing secure coding and automated vulnerability scanning.
